Highest-paying jobs in Michigan
774 occupations with published wages, ranked
The highest median wage in Michigan belongs to Radiologists, at $485,920 per year. The lowest published median is $25,960.

At the other end of the scale
| Occupation | Median | Jobs |
|---|---|---|
| Craft Artists | $25,960 | 290 |
| Shampooers | $25,960 | — |
| Amusement and Recreation Attendants | $28,580 | 11,720 |
| Fast Food and Counter Workers | $28,930 | 103,130 |
| Hosts and Hostesses, Restaurant, Lounge, and Coffee Shop | $28,950 | 12,620 |
| Agricultural Workers, All Other | $28,950 | 50 |
| Gambling Dealers | $29,120 | 2,510 |
| Physical Therapist Aides | $29,350 | 1,810 |
| Cooks, Fast Food | $29,460 | 14,340 |
| Locker Room, Coatroom, and Dressing Room Attendants | $29,640 | 1,170 |
Source and methodology
U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ics, May 2025 Rankings cover only occupations for which a median wage was published; occupations the survey suppressed do not appear.
